Accella Polyurethane Systems (Accella), a manufacturer of polyurethane systems, has formally announced a comprehensive investment strategy based on the Bullet Liner brand, a leading manufacturer of polyurethane spray-on coating for the transportation industry. Bullet Liner utilizes advanced chemistry and seasoned ingenuity to deliver the highest level of scratch, scuff, color fastness, and puncture resistance for truck bed liners, ATV and jeep exteriors, fenders, tailgates, wheel wells, and other applications. Available also for boats and commercial truck use, Bullet Liner’s spray-on liner forms a sealed finish that provides robust protection against even the most rugged abrasion and extreme environmental conditions. Accella acquired the Bullet Liner product line as part of the recent acquisition of Burtin Polymer Laboratories, who pioneered spray-on bed liners over 23 years ago with the first best in class spray-on technology with unique color fast capability. Accella is investing further to advance this technology leadership; now a 4th generation coating system and will include further coating innovation, branding partnerships, doubling the number of installer’s nationwide as well as advanced demand and lead generation tools to support the installer network. “Accella is making targeted investments in a series of polyurethane markets where we are the best choice for the customer, and our recent decision to support the Bullet Liner brand is an example of that strategy.
